Mineral Oil Pumped From Lake

Workers at an Independence manufacturing plant released mineral oil into Crisp Lake.

Workers were apparently hosing down equipment containing the oil. That oil seeped into storm drains and then into the lake.

Eric Pearson, AZ Manufacturing and Sales Company, said, "They thought it was a biodegradable product. We know now that it is not. We're having meetings. We're addressing the situation to clean it up."

About 5,000 gallons of water had to be pumped out of the lake and there is concern that it could affect fish in the lake.

The manufacturing company is paying the cleaning costs and could face fines.
